Night mode

VICE World of Sports Season 1 Episode 5

Episode Title: The Luzira Upper Prison
Genre: Sport
Countries: USA,
Airing Date: May 25, 2016
IMDb Rating:

Watch VICE World of Sports Season 1 Episode 5 full movie online free in HD with English subtitles – no download needed.

VICE World of Sports: VICE World of Sports gets on the field and into the ring through a series of compelling stories at the fringe of culture and politics, across a range of places and people through the one lens that connects them all: sport.